> Simple.  You've added the user to the password.file, but not to the
> database.  The error above is because the initial authentication
> succeeded, but that user has not been created in the database you are
> trying to connect to.

Yes, that was it. I've added the user and now I'm able to connect. The
docs (Admin Guide section 4.2) does seem rather vague on the need to
*have* a user created in pg_shadow. I was under the impression it was
optional if I had a password file.

> Other things to watch out for: 1) I don't believe that PgAdmin
> supports crypted passwords at this time.  You'll have to use
> cleartext.

I think you're right. The message about not being able to use crypted
passwords seemed to have come from pgAdmin itself and not the server.
